Abstract

CITB requires an independent evaluator who can evaluate commissioned projects that are about to go live under the theme of immersive learning. There are six projects under this theme valued at approximately 3 300 000 GBP. The main outcome that this commission is trying to achieve is to increase the uptake and adoption of immersive learning in the construction industry.
